For the purpose of those that don’t know what this means especially beginners, I would like to define what a USP really is. Now, what is a unique selling proposition popularly called USP?
A unique selling proposition{USP} is the unique benefits which you are willing to offer people{customers} who buy your products and services, sort of an advantage one has over his competitors. Your competitors are those that offer the same products and services as yours in the same industry.
For example, if you sell toothpaste in an area, you’ll discover that several other people are also selling the same toothpaste in that area. Those are your competitors! Got it?

How can I identify my USP?
I can’t simply answer that! Why? because USP varies from business to business and your USP can be anything but make sure it’s something that must be the following;
1. Services that put away their eyes off your competitors completely. An unbeatable offer!
2. Services that must add value to their life.
3. Services that your competitors don’t offer.
However there are two{2} key factors you must consider while crafting your own USP; You have to be daring and creative!
Like I said before that USP varies from business to business. For instance, if you’re into car services and your competitors are already offering up a discount of say %20 for every car purchased from them. You might want to offer a whooping %40 discount when people buy from you.
You might say! “I have not made a dime why am I bordering myself by offering such high discounts” but this is what makes you better off and makes people want to patronize you further even though you’re running into losses. Don’t look at these, look at the long term gain instead!
I assure you that people will rush to your company and buy from you without thinking twice to the extent that you recover those losses back! Why? because you’ve just offered them what your competitors don’t dare! That’s your USP!
That’s why you must be very daring as a business person and You’d be surprised with the number of sales you’ll make.
Another illustration is, if you’re into phones and accessories and you discover that your competitors are giving free sweets for every phones purchased from them.
You might want to give a free case for every handsets purchased from your store, you and I know that a case is of more worth to a phone user than sweet. Isn’t it? This will tremendously shoot up sales by %100! This is creativity. This is your USP!

In summary, your USP may be the following;
Offering free consultation service.
Offering freebies.
Offering bonuses and incentives.
Offering discounts.
Offering low/affordable prices.
Offering a warranty/guarantee.
Offering excellent after sales service.
